I have to say I doubt most of that's going to happen-it at least seems like the story is largely separate from the Mojave Wasteland. In that you can't "bring back" the people with you-they might go to Vegas in the story, but you won't actually be able to interact with them after the DLC(s) they're involved in.

More so, they'd have to change the original storyline (somewhat significantly) to fit the Burned Man in Caesar's Legion like that, and I don't expect they'll do that.

Plus, they made it a point to make every character "killable" in Fallout: New Vegas, aside from Companions if you're not on hardcoe mode and children in any case.

My main hope is that there is a more elaborate interaction, at least possibly, with him than there was with Elijah. I was so ridiculously excited to meet the man, and then was somewhat disappointed when I could hardly ever really talk to him in a way that would reveal something interesting or show his character in more depth. There WAS some fleshing out, no doubt, but I would have liked to have been able to see more of him. Which is why I'm hopeful you can talk to the Burned Man, in part, without him being an enemy from the start. You tend to get to talk less with the enemies.
